Kochi (formerly Cochin) is a vibrant port city in Kerala, India, known as the "Queen of the Arabian Sea" for its natural harbor and rich spice trade history, blending colonial charm (Portuguese, Dutch, British) with modern dynamism, featuring stunning backwaters, beaches, diverse cultures, and serving as Kerala's commercial hub with significant IT, manufacturing, and maritime industries, all centered around its historic Fort Kochi area and bustling Ernakulam mainland.

Late Morning | Mattancherry Exploration
Post the art session, we head to Mattancherry, where spice-laden air, antique shops, and centuries of cultural exchange come together.

Explore the Dutch Palace (Mattancherry Palace) and its stunning murals, stroll down Jew Street with its treasure-filled stores, and step into the serene Paradesi Synagogue, admired for its hand-painted tiles, vintage chandeliers, and timeless calm.
